INSIGHT

AI Is Already Delivering Noticeable Productivity

  • Lenny Rachitsky's survey of 1,750 tech workers found 55% said AI exceeded expectations and 70% said it improved work quality.
  • More than half reported saving at least half a day per week, with founders seeing the largest time savings.
INSIGHT

High Adoption Comes With High Risk Awareness

  • 92.4% of respondents reported at least one significant downside to AI tools, mainly reliability and instruction-following issues.
  • Proficient users still face persistent LLM weaknesses that require supervision and guardrails.
INSIGHT

Deterministic Guardrails Reduce Agent Drift

  • Salesforce reports agent unreliability and drift when agents get distracted by intermediate user questions.
  • AgentForce is adding deterministic, rule-based structures to constrain agent behavior and reduce drift.
